The 25 Best Beaches in the World

Maya Bay

Maya Bay. If you’re a Thai food fan, indulge your passion while relaxing at this lovely spot, nestled in Ko Phi Phi, Thailand. Steep rocky cliffs dotted with shrubbery shelter the beach, up to which pull boats with colorful scarves decorating their masts. Aquamarine waters sparkle while you play.

Prev6 of 25Next